Nwlapcug.com


Come0 rimuovere duplicato Array ASP



Matrici contengono un elenco di valori utilizzati per la programmazione. L'oggetto array può contenere uno o più valori. L'interfaccia ASP.NET consente di scorrere in ciclo ogni valore nella matrice per verificare eventuali valori duplicati. Un loop è un blocco di codice che passa in rassegna ogni valore della matrice, controllo per vedere se ci sono eventuali altri valori che corrispondono e avvertono l'utente. È inoltre possibile utilizzare questo metodo per rimuovere valori duplicati dalla tua matrice.

Istruzioni

1

Creare la matrice e inizializzare i valori. In questo esempio, viene creato un elenco di numeri. Il codice riportato di seguito viene illustrato come creare una matrice:

int [] values = new int [5] {1, 5, 3, 4, 5, 5};

2

Creare il loop principale che passa attraverso ogni valore. Ogni valore viene salvato in una variabile e viene creato un altro ciclo per individuare eventuali duplicati. Il codice riportato di seguito consente di creare il loop principale:

per (int i = 0; i < valori. Length-1; i + +)
{
int check_value = valori [i]
}

3

Creare il ciclo interno che controlla il valore e avvisa l'utente che è stato trovato un valore duplicato. Il codice seguente crea un secondo ciclo all'interno del ciclo principale che trova i duplicati:

per (int i = 0; i < valori. Length-1; i + +)
{
int check_value = valori [i]
per (int j = 0; j < valori. Lunghezza-1; j++)
{
Se (valori [j] = = values[i])
{

Console.Write(\&quot;Duplicate found\&quot;)

VAI
}
}
}